Hi Dorrit — quick handover before I'm off on leave. The pallet of recalled Voltham FastCell chargers is still in bay 4, shrink-wrapped and tagged with the red recall labels. Tansy Freight collects it Wednesday for return to the Ellbrook reclamation site. Please pull the recall notice copies and file them with the outbound docket, and photograph the pallet before it leaves — Records will want both. Don't let anyone break the wrap. The courier hand-over instruction for Wednesday is below.

drop instructions, bahif-bahip: the norax feniel courier leaves the drumir kaseth rusir ledger at gate 1983 under passcode 849948

Subject: DR drill prep — date localization service

Team, Thursday's disaster-recovery drill covers the Mistral date-formatting service, which renders localized dates for all Quenby Suite apps. Please review the failover steps carefully: restoring the locale cache out of order will show US-style dates to European users, which counts as a drill failure. During the exercise you will need to unseal the standby node, which requires the recovery passphrase below.

strongbox words: oliael-gilax-lamael

## Hermetic migration — cutover steps

Freeze legacy Bramblework builds at 14:00. Flip the Lattice toolchain flag in the release manifest, then run the vendored fetch to populate the sealed cache. Verify checksums match the Ossuary snapshot before tagging. Rollback is a single manifest revert; do not delete the legacy cache. The sealed fetcher authenticates to Ossuary with the key below.

API key for yagag-fawif: zpat4_Gful

v1.14 — Queuepilot autoscaler defaults changed. Scale-up threshold lowered, cooldown shortened, and max replicas doubled after the Brindleport backlog incident. Step scaling replaces linear scaling as the default policy. Anyone overriding these in env files should reconcile against the new baselines. The shipped defaults for the autoscaler are now:

deployment values, bafog-kahog:
RALWYN_LOG_LEVEL=error
RALWYN_METRICS_HOST=metrics.ralwyn.norvalabs.corp
RALWYN_POOL_SIZE=4